Syracuse men’s lacrosse: Orange crushed, 14-9, in sloppy performance at North Carolina

It was an ugly game defined by mistakes and missed chances, but‘Cuse was out-classed in every way by the home Heels.

(Photo by Dan Squicciarini/NurPhoto via Getty Images) | NurPhoto via Getty Images Saturday was not the day for the Syracuse Orange, who traveled down to Chapel Hill and had their six-game winning streak exploded in a 14-9 loss to the North Carolina Tar Heels. Carolina used a 6-0 run that started late in the first quarter and continued into the second to take control of the game, turning a one-goal deficit into a five-goal advantage and never looking back.

‘Cuse would not get closer than three goals the rest of the game. It was a disaster of a day for the Orange, who got out-played in every aspect of the game by the Tar Heels. Johnny Mullen , Drew Angelo and the face-off unit hung with Brady Wambach for a while, at one point tied 8-8, but ultimately lost that battle, 17-10, as the second half wore on.

But the real issues were everywhere else, where ‘Cuse’s performance was defined by the mistakes they made, the opportunities they wasted and the way they allowed UNC to dictate the way it all played out. The offense was shut down by Carolina’s defense. SU never generated anything from behind the cage (barely ever venturing back there), lacked conviction and effectiveness in their ball movement and dodging, and largely didn’t force slides or switches.

As a result, the Tar Heels were able to play straight up on their marks, pack themselves in and keep all the action in front of them and above GLE. ‘Cuse only had four assists on the game because the passing and off-ball cutting lanes simply were not available in any area of danger in the 6-on-6. The Orange were forced into mostly shots from distance in the half field, helping goalie Josh Marcus be a difference-maker with 15 saves on the day.
